Why Gutter Cleaning Shouldn’t Wait Until It’s Too Late

During the fall, leaves, pine needles, and other debris pile up faster than many homeowners expect. This organic material collects inside your gutters and downspouts, creating clogs that stop rainwater from draining properly. Once the rainy season begins, all that trapped water has nowhere to go but over the edge—or worse, backward into your home.

Delaying gutter cleaning means your home is more likely to experience the following:

  • Water backing up under shingles
  • Siding damage from uncontrolled overflow
  • Foundation erosion from heavy runoff
  • Flooded basements or crawl spaces
  • Mold, mildew, and interior moisture issues

In Tacoma’s wet climate, these risks are especially high if your gutters go unchecked heading into late fall.

Roof Leaks and Shingle Damage

When water overflows from clogged gutters, it often backs up onto the roof itself. This can lift or weaken shingles and cause moisture to seep beneath them. Over time, the wood underneath may begin to rot, compromising the integrity of your roof.

Foundation and Basement Trouble

Gutters exist for one reason: to guide water safely away from your home’s foundation. If they’re clogged, the water instead pools around the base of your home, soaking into the soil. Heavy rains can create pressure on basement walls, leading to cracks, leaks, or full-scale flooding.

Even homes without basements aren’t immune. Constant water exposure can cause shifting, cracking, and settlement issues that are costly to repair. A simple pre-season gutter cleaning can help avoid these outcomes entirely.

Siding and Fascia Board Decay

Overflowing gutters don’t just send water to the ground. They also send it down your siding or behind the gutter system itself. This can lead to discoloration, warping, and rot. In many cases, homeowners are forced to replace fascia or soffit boards due to water damage that began with blocked gutters.

Mold and Mildew Growth

Moisture from roof leaks or wall damage can create the perfect environment for mold to develop inside your home. Even slow drips or hidden leaks from clogged gutters can raise humidity levels inside the house, leading to musty smells, mildew growth, and long-term air quality problems.

What to Watch For Before the Rain Hits

Are your gutters overdue for service? Look for these signs:

  • Water spilling over the edges during rain
  • Sagging or pulling away from the house
  • Visible debris sticking out from the gutters
  • Green stains or streaks along the fascia
  • Pools of water near the foundation after storms

If you notice any of these symptoms, it’s best to schedule cleaning right away rather than waiting for the next downpour.
